What happens when the tenant doesn pay rent on time?
If rent is not received in our office by the 5th of the month the tenant is called immediately and a follow-up letter is sent the same day. If we still do not receive the rent we will serve the tenant with a three-day notice to pay or quit. In the event rent is still not paid, legal action will begin.
